The Enduring Legacy of a-ha's "Stay on These Roads" Released in March 1988, "Stay on These Roads" stands as one of the most atmospheric and emotionally resonant tracks in the discography of Norwegian synth-pop legends a-ha. As the lead single and title track of their third studio album, it marked a significant shift from the bright, uptempo pop of their debut toward a more mature, cinematic sound. 1. Production and Musical Style

Produced by Alan Tarney, who also worked on the band's previous hits, the track is characterized by lush synth layers, subtle orchestration, and a steady, pulsing rhythm.

Vocal Performance: Morten Harket’s delivery is often cited as a highlight, featuring controlled, emotive verses that soar into a divine falsetto during the chorus.

Composition: The song follows their Bond theme, "The Living Daylights", and maintains a similarly grand, introspective quality. Technical Credits: Producers: Alan Tarney. Mixing: John Hudson. Recording Engineer: Gerry Kitchingham. 2. Lyrical Meaning and Interpretations

The lyrics of "Stay on These Roads" are widely interpreted as a metaphor for perseverance and hope in the face of isolation or long-distance struggles.

Relationship and Distance: One prominent interpretation is that Paul Waaktaar wrote the song about his feelings while his wife (then girlfriend) was overseas. The refrain "stay on these roads" acts as an encouragement not to give up on the relationship.

The Cold as a Metaphor: The recurring imagery of "the cold" and "winter" represents life's challenges, heartache, and the sense of isolation.

Alternative Meanings: Some listeners interpret more tragic undertones in lines like "stillborn, by choice," suggesting themes of lost life or deep personal grief, though the overall message remains one of eventually meeting again. 3. Below is a blog post exploring the enduring legacy of the song and its place in music history. The Cold Beauty of a-ha’s "Stay on These Roads"

When we think of a-ha, many immediately jump to the high-energy rotoscoped world of "Take On Me." But for many die-hard fans, the band’s true soul is found in the sweeping, cinematic atmosphere of their 1988 masterpiece, Stay on These Roads. A Shift in Sound

Released as the title track of their third studio album, the song marked a transition for the Norwegian trio. They were moving away from pure teen-pop and into a more mature, melancholic territory.

The Vocals: Morten Harket delivers one of his most controlled yet emotive performances.

The Production: It features lush synthesizers paired with a cold, orchestral feel.

The Lyrics: The song speaks to resilience and the choice to stay the course through a metaphorical winter. The Impact of the Video

Directed by Andy Morahan, the music video captured the "Nordic Noir" aesthetic before it was even a popular term.

Setting: Filmed in Norfolk, UK, it uses bleak, windy landscapes.

Style: Harket riding a motorcycle through the mist became an iconic image of 80s brooding.

Mood: It perfectly visualizes the isolation and longing found in the melody. Legacy and Reimagining

"Stay on These Roads" has lived many lives since 1988. It has been covered by metal bands, stripped down for acoustic MTV Unplugged sessions, and frequently remixed by the electronic music community. Why It Still Works

Universal Themes: The idea of "staying on the road" through hardship resonates with everyone.

Timeless Melody: The chorus is expansive and "anthemic" without being cheesy.
